- Ans: An Activated Partial Thromboplastin Time (APTT) test is a blood test that measures how long it takes for blood to clot. It evaluates the intrinsic and common clotting pathways and helps diagnose bleeding disorders, clotting factor deficiencies, and monitor the effectiveness of unfractionated heparin therapy.
- Ans: An APTT test is done to investigate unexplained bleeding or bruising, diagnose clotting disorders, assess clotting factor deficiencies, monitor heparin treatment, and evaluate blood clotting before surgery. It helps healthcare providers understand whether the blood is clotting normally and identify potential bleeding risks.
- Ans: The normal APTT range may vary slightly depending on the laboratory and testing method used, but it generally falls between 25 and 35 seconds. Your healthcare provider will interpret the result using the laboratory's reference range, along with your medical history, symptoms, and any medications you may be taking.
- Ans: Fasting is generally not required for an APTT test. You can usually eat and drink normally before the test unless your doctor has advised otherwise or the APTT test is being performed along with other blood tests that require fasting. Always follow your healthcare provider's instructions before sample collection.
- Ans: A high or prolonged APTT means your blood is taking longer than normal to clot. This may be caused by clotting factor deficiencies, liver disease, heparin therapy, haemophilia, lupus anticoagulant, or other bleeding disorders. Your doctor may recommend additional tests to determine the underlying cause and guide appropriate treatment.
